Dr. Jay Park answered

Egg protein hypersensitivity used to be (before year 2010) main cause of severe allergic reaction following MMR vaccine. Rarely, individuals experienced a severe hypersensitivity to MMR, are found to have a reaction to gelatin. You can still receive MMR vaccine after evaluation by an allergist under close observation.
